So it is vitally important to wisely choose a coupler as to achieve the desired result.<\/p>\n<p style=\"text-align: justify;\"><img loading=\"lazy\" decoding=\"async\" class=\"alignjustify size-large wp-image-846 aligncenter\" src=\"http:\/\/www.dkphotonics.com\/blog\/wp-content\/uploads\/Optical-Fused-Coupler-1-600x488.jpg\" alt=\"\" width=\"600\" height=\"488\" srcset=\"https:\/\/www.dkphotonics.com\/blog\/wp-content\/uploads\/Optical-Fused-Coupler-1-600x488.jpg 600w, https:\/\/www.dkphotonics.com\/blog\/wp-content\/uploads\/Optical-Fused-Coupler-1-300x244.jpg 300w, https:\/\/www.dkphotonics.com\/blog\/wp-content\/uploads\/Optical-Fused-Coupler-1-768x625.jpg 768w, https:\/\/www.dkphotonics.com\/blog\/wp-content\/uploads\/Optical-Fused-Coupler-1.jpg 800w\" sizes=\"auto, (max-width: 600px) 100vw, 600px\" \/><\/p>\n<p style=\"text-align: justify;\"><strong>What Is An Optical Coupler?<\/strong><\/p>\n<p style=\"text-align: justify;\">An optical coupler is a sort of device used for coupling light from at least two input fibers into one output fibers. The coupler consists of an input section with an output end face at one end of the bundling-length of input fibers and an output section that has an output fiber to confine the region to confine the light propagated in the input fibers and a surrounding cladding region.<\/p>\n<p style=\"text-align: justify;\">When it comes to coupling light or let\u2019s say, converting input lights from different fibers to a single output fiber, <strong><a href=\"http:\/\/www.dkphotonics.com\/product\/Optical-Fused-Coupler.html\" target=\"_blank\" rel=\"noopener\">optical fused coupler<\/a><\/strong> remains one of the best options.<\/p>\n<p style=\"text-align: justify;\"><strong>Advantages of Fused Couplers<\/strong><\/p>\n<p style=\"text-align: justify;\">Fuse coupler has many advantages. And one is that the output section comprises an optical fiber which can be made in appropriate lengths and which can be easily tapered.\u00a0 This means the component can be made into two separate functional units. And this is a great advantage with the optical fused couplers.<\/p>\n<p style=\"text-align: justify;\">Some other crucial benefits that a fused coupler offers include:<\/p>\n<ul style=\"text-align: justify;\">\n<li>Tapering of the input fiber bundle can be dispensed<\/li>\n<li>Output fiber can be made on a fiber drawing tower in long lengths with excellent production reproducibility.<\/li>\n<li>Tapering can either be done during fabrication of the output fiber or after its fabrication<\/li>\n<li>Another benefit is that the light in the tapered output section will never reach a surface or an interface that can have contamination due to handling.<\/li>\n<li>Output fiber (including the confining region and a surrounding cladding region) is tapered down.<\/li>\n<li>Higher longevity.<\/li>\n<li>And affordable<\/li>\n<\/ul>\n<p style=\"text-align: justify;\">Besides, there are many other benefits that you will discover later.<\/p>\n<p style=\"text-align: justify;\"><strong>Choosing an Optical Coupler<\/strong><\/p>\n<p style=\"text-align: justify;\">There are different types of couplers used for optic fibers.
